Is Grass Fed Synonymous With 100 Percent Grass Fed

To begin with, the term grass-fed beef refers to meat from animals that have been fed only grass. So, what do you think of grass-finished? It may appear that the two are interchangeable. But no, thats not the case.

Simply explained, grass-finished beef comes from cattle who have spent their entire lives eating only grass and forage. Grass-fed, on the other hand, is a term that can be used to describe meat from cattle who were raised on grass but were either supplemented with grain feed or ended on a grain-based diet. On fact, many grass-fed cows spend the last several months of their life in feedlots ingesting grain to help them gain weight quickly.

The bottom line: To get the grass-fed label on your beefs packaging, cattle do not have to be on a completely grass-fed diet. Furthermore, pasture-raised cows are not necessarily grass-fed. This means that grass-finished beef can be sold as grass-fed meat in the grocery store, but not the other way around. Also, keep in mind that pasture-raised cows are not necessarily grass-fed.

What Should I Cook My Steak In

Fat is an essential element of the whole process, whether in the meat itself or in the cooking. Nigel Slater suggests brushing the meat with clarified butter just before it hits the pan Fearnley-Whittingstall would rather that you greased the pan beforehand. Ducasse uses butter, lots of it, but adds it to the pan once the meat is browned instead of slipping it in at the start. He then uses the melted butter, flavoured with crushed garlic, to baste the steak as the cooking comes to an end. This basting, Ducasse believes, adds a savoury punch to the crust.

How Do I Season My Steak

Grass Fed Beef – Everything You Need To Know And Where To Buy It

Some caution against seasoning with salt. However, Ducasse, and Iglesias, are both strong advocates of salting, in the belief that a generous salting helps the steaks cook evenly. Hugh Fearnley-Whittingstall, however, advocates salting about halfway through the cooking process. We prefer salting at the outset and quite generously as it helps build up a delicious salty crust.

Recipes And Cooking Tips

  • Be sure your steak is completely thawed.
  • Bring the meat to room temperature. Remove your steak from the refrigerator 30-40 minutes before cooking.
  • Resting steak is also important because the heat of cooking pulls the juices in the meat toward the surface if you slice into it immediately after cooking, those flavorful juices will end up on your plate, not in your steak. Allowing your steak to rest will give the juices time to sink back in and throughout the meat, keeping it moist and flavorful.
  • We recommend cooking your steak to no more than medium rare.
  • Use a meat thermometer – and remove from heat at 125 degrees.

What Temperature Should I Cook My Steak At

Here, it can quite tricky. Slater and Ducasse like a very high heat, while Iglesias and Fearnley-Whittingstall prefer something more moderate. The debate is between those who like it more on the charred side and those who believe over browning is simply a distraction from the wonderful natural flavours of the beef. The higher heat brigade accept that this works a lot better for thick cut pieces of meat than thinner ones. Ducasse says that too thin a cut, and youll cook it through before youve had a chance to enact any of the crucial caramelisation.

Should I Flip My Steak And If So How

Grass

Again, this is a real area of contention. McGee is convinced that frequent flipping is what keeps the best steaks moist: frequent turns mean that neither side has the time either to absorb or to release large amounts of heat. The meat cooks faster, and its outer layers end up less overdone.

For Ducasse, there is another advantage to flipping: it allows you to keep a track on the progress of charring. Just to confuse matters, Slater suggests pressing down on the steak with a spatula to improve thermal contact. This, he believes, gives a superior caramelised crust.

We would advocate letting the steak rest for a short while before serving
